Посмотреть новый столбец счета

У меня есть 2 таблицы. Тот, кто похож на транзакционный стол

userId  category 

Вторая таблица также имеет

userId (as primary key) 
and other columns (not important)

Я хотел создать представление на основе этих 2 таблиц. Кроме того, я хочу иметь один столбец, который помещает в ячейки счетчик из таблицы транзакций, который имеет тот же идентификатор и в конечном итоге соответствует специальной категории, например, "машина".

Я подумал, может быть, использовать вложенный оператор выбора, но так как я начинающий, я немного запутался.

1 ответ

Попробуйте что-то вроде этого.

select count(b.userId) as ID, b.category from table2 a inner join transactional b 
on a.userId = b.userId where b.category= 'car' group by b.category; 
Другие вопросы по тегам